my battery died 2 weeks ago.

during the recovery of the car, the key got stuck in the ignition.

on investigation by Porsche dealer, it turns out that the ignition barrel was faulty .. sometimes, it was not fully switching off (with key removed), thus draining the battery, and after a while killing it.

I had noticed that starting seem a little weak a few weeks before the battery died.

with new ignition barrel and new battery, starting is almost scary, it's so quick and vigorous.

am wondering whether the ignition barrel problem had anything to do with the car not starting with clutch depressed, and just the one click sound - the original issue, which is now gone. I had to removed and re insert the key a number of times before the car would start, hence this suspicion.

One thing I noticed on my car was slow cranking. I did a little research and it seems the cable from the alternator to the starter can get corrosion and in some cases the crimp begins to fail. A number of 997's had the issue, don't know how many GT cars did...

I have a similar issue but found the fix on youtube:
It's the power terminal that is getting a bit rusty, reducing the amount of power going from the battery to the all other components.

Another person found found a junction box between the battery and the engine about half way down the car underneath, where the contacts were a bit green. After cleaning them up with a wire brush, the slow cranking was resolved..

So overall, check out the connections first before replacing the starter motor or the long cables that run through the car.
